Sensex dips after opening 22 points up
Mumbai, Aug 21 (UNI) Bombay Stock Exchange (BSE) sensitive index (Sensex) today dipped after opening 22 points in the green at 11,488.03.
The Sensex is currently trading at 11,375.09, which is 49.06 points below the previous close of 11,465.72 points. The dip in the market was attributed to the weak Asian indices.
Also the crude oil prices, after retreating in the last few sessions, moved up on Friday in the US market. The Nymex light crude oil for September delivery inched higher by US dollar 1.08 to USD 71.14 a barrel, while the London Brent crude rose by 72 cents to USD 72.29 per barrel.
However, the BSE Midcap was up at 0.67 per cent and the smallcap was up by 0.70 per cent.
The major gainers on the index today were Cipla, ACC, Grasim Industries, Infosys, Gujarat Ambuja, L&T, Bajaj Auto, Hindalco and BHEL, all up bwteen 0.09 to 0.96 per cent.
The losers on the index were ONGC, Tata Steel, HDFC, Hero Honda, ITC, SBI, Wipro, Dr Reddy's Lab, TCS, and HDFC Bank, all down between 0.88 to 1.86 per cent.
